Wireless?

I have a dual boot, windows XP and Ubuntu Linux. When I type iwconfig, this is what I get.

lo no wireless extensions.

eth0 no wireless extensions.

eth1 IEEE 802.11b/g ESSID:"" Nickname:"Howards"
Mode:Managed Access Point: Invalid
RTS thr:off Fragment thr:off
Link Quality:0 Signal level:0 Noise level:0
Rx invalid nwid:0 Rx invalid crypt:0 Rx invalid frag:0
Tx excessive retries:0 Invalid misc:0 Missed beacon:0

sit0 no wireless extensions.


I cannot get the wireless to work at all and I need to get it fixed as soon as possible. Are there any drivers for Linux for this card? I have tried using ndiswrapper with the windows driver, but it doesn't seem to be working, since Linux will not even detect wireless networks. I'd greatly appreciate any help you could give me.
